Why Should We Care About Eco-Friendly Cleaning?
Beyond the obvious “save the Earth” mantra, eco-friendly dry cleaning methods protect the integrity of those fragile threads, extending the life of your cherished garments. Traditional methods have been notorious for using harsh chemicals like perchloroethylene (perc), which, according to the EPA, pose health and environmental risks. Switching to plant-based solvents and low-emission processes means your clothes get a spa treatment without the toxic side effects.

Advancing Sustainability: The Science Behind Modern Eco-Friendly Solvents
Recent advancements in green chemistry have revolutionized how delicate fabrics like silk and cashmere are treated. Instead of relying on traditional solvents such as perchloroethylene, many eco-conscious cleaners have adopted plant-based alternatives like liquid silicone and glycol ethers. These solvents not only dissolve stubborn stains effectively but also evaporate quickly without leaving harmful residues, thereby preserving the fabric’s original texture and luster. Importantly, these modern solvents dramatically reduce volatile organic compound (VOC) emissions, aligning with global efforts to limit air pollution.

Balancing Fabric Care and Environmental Ethics: The Role of Certification and Standards
How do you know if your dry cleaner’s green claims hold water? Certification from recognized organizations plays a pivotal role. For instance, the Green Seal or OEKO-TEX® certifications ensure that cleaning processes meet strict environmental and safety criteria. Such standards cover everything from solvent toxicity and waste management to energy usage and worker safety.

Lifecycle Assessment (LCA): Quantifying the Environmental Impact of Eco-Friendly Dry Cleaning
To truly validate eco-friendly claims, Lifecycle Assessment (LCA) methodologies are being integrated into garment care services. LCA evaluates the cumulative environmental effects from production, cleaning, to disposal phases. For example, a comparative LCA between traditional perchloroethylene-based dry cleaning and liquid silicone solvent methods revealed a reduction of up to 60% in carbon footprint and 45% in water consumption when using green solvents.
Such rigorous analysis provides consumers and industry stakeholders with objective data to make informed decisions. It also drives continuous improvement in cleaning technologies, pushing the sector towards even more sustainable practices.

Exploring Biodegradable Detergents and Their Role in Delicate Fabric Care
Biodegradable detergents crafted from plant-derived surfactants are gaining traction as complements or alternatives in eco-friendly cleaning regimens for delicate textiles. Unlike conventional synthetic detergents, these formulations break down rapidly in wastewater treatment systems, minimizing aquatic toxicity.
Moreover, when carefully formulated, biodegradable detergents maintain pH levels and enzymatic activity that are gentle on fibers such as silk and lace, preventing degradation while effectively removing soils and stains. Their use exemplifies the synergy between ecological responsibility and technical fabric care requirements.

Unlocking the Power of Enzymatic Cleaning: A New Frontier in Eco-Friendly Fabric Care
As the demand for sustainable garment care intensifies, enzymatic cleaning agents have emerged at the forefront of ecological innovation. Unlike conventional detergents, these bio-catalysts selectively target protein, lipid, and carbohydrate stains without compromising the delicate fiber structure of silks, cashmere, and lace. This specificity minimizes fiber damage and reduces the need for harsh chemical solvents, aligning perfectly with the ethos of specialty garment cleaning with eco methods.
Moreover, enzymatic cleaners are biodegradable, reducing ecological toxicity and facilitating safer wastewater discharge. Their mechanism, grounded in green chemistry principles, allows for lower-temperature operations, cutting energy consumption significantly. This not only preserves fabric integrity but also shrinks the carbon footprint of the cleaning process.
Biopolymers as Fabric Protectors: Revolutionizing Eco-Friendly Finishing Treatments
Beyond cleaning, biopolymers derived from renewable sources such as chitosan and alginate are gaining traction as sustainable finishing agents. These natural polymers form ultra-thin, biodegradable coatings that enhance fabric resilience against mechanical stress and microbial growth. Their application maintains the breathability and hand feel of delicate textiles while offering an eco-conscious alternative to synthetic finishes.

What Are the Challenges and Opportunities in Scaling Enzymatic and Biopolymer Technologies for Commercial Dry Cleaning?
While laboratory and boutique applications show promise, scaling enzymatic and biopolymer treatments for mass-market dry cleaning involves technical, economic, and regulatory considerations. Stability of enzymes under variable operational conditions, cost-effectiveness compared to traditional solvents, and compliance with safety standards are critical factors. Yet, industry pioneers are increasingly investing in R&D to overcome these barriers, as highlighted in a recent Industrial & Engineering Chemistry Research study, which underscores the potential of enzyme immobilization techniques to enhance reusability and process efficiency.
